Windsor Gardens · Statistical Area 2 (SA2)

People in a de facto relationship

8.7%2021 +0.5%

Windsor Gardens's de facto is 8.7% — well below average, much lower than the typical area (12.1%).

It ranks 449th from the bottom of 2,354 areas nationally — lower than 81% of them.

Windsor Gardens has a higher de facto than nearby Ingle Farm, Payneham - Felixstow and Paradise - Newton, but a lower one than Enfield - Blair Athol, Valley View - Gilles Plains and Northgate - Northfield.

Since 2011, it has barely changed.

Within Windsor Gardens it varies widely — from 5.9% in 40203103802 to 15.8% in 40203103812.
